
Successfully mounting your mini split line set needs careful attention to detail. This guide will walk you through the process, aiding you in creating a seamless and efficient installation. First, gather your tools and materials, including refrigerant lines, electrical wire, insulation, and proper safety equipment. Next, precisely calculate the distance between the indoor and outdoor units, identifying the path for the line set.
- Bore holes through walls or ceilings to accommodate the refrigerant lines. Remember to observe local building codes and safety regulations throughout the process.
- Run the refrigerant lines through the holes, using a fish tape if necessary. Shield the lines with appropriate insulation material to prevent heat loss or gain.
- Link the refrigerant lines to the indoor and outdoor units by employing the proper fittings and sealant. Ensure all connections are secure and leak-free.
- Wire the electrical wiring, following the manufacturer's instructions carefully.
- Add the system with refrigerant according to the manufacturer's specifications. Test the system for leaks and proper operation.
Upon installation is complete, tidy any debris and check the entire system for functionality. Congratulations! You have successfully setup your mini split line set.Refer to the manufacturer's manual for ongoing maintenance and support.
Choosing the Right HVAC Line Set
Selecting and determining your HVAC line set correctly is crucial for optimal system performance. A well-sized line set ensures adequate refrigerant flow, maintaining proper temperature control and preventing strain on your HVAC unit.
- Factor in factors like your home's size, insulation level, climate zone, and the BTU rating of your air conditioner or heat pump.
- Refer to manufacturer recommendations for line set length and diameter requirements.
- Employ a refrigeration charge tool to determine the precise refrigerant amount needed for your system.
Improper line set installation can lead to reduced cooling or heating output, increased energy consumption, and premature system failure. By prioritizing accurate determination of your HVAC line set, you can ensure long-lasting, efficient performance.
